The video tutorial explains how to find the inverse of functions, focusing on logarithmic and exponential functions. It begins with an introduction to inverse functions, detailing the steps to replace function notation, switch variables, and solve for the desired variable. The tutorial then demonstrates finding the inverse of a logarithmic function by switching x and y, isolating the logarithm, and converting it to exponential form. Finally, it covers finding the inverse of an exponential function by isolating the base and rewriting it as a logarithm.
